To understand Large-Scale Scrum (LeSS), you first need to know Scrum basics. According to the LeSS Company, which manages the LeSS framework (http://less.works), “Scrum is an empirical-process control development framework in which a cross-functional, self-managing team develops a product in an iterative incremental manner.” (Empirical in this context means that decisions are based less on up-front planning and more on experimentation and measuring outcomes. Cross-functional means a team contains all the people with all the knowledge and skills to create a product. See Chapter 1 for more about Scrum.)
